  1. I finally bought a DVD-+R/RW (Pioneer DVR-106D) and have yet to burn a single DVD.

    What I'm trying to do is this: I have a plethora of SVCDs. Mainly television show episodes. I want to copy them to a DVD with as many as 12 or more episodes per disc in their existing format. If I convert them to 720x480, the files are going to become larger and lose quality from the conversion. Also, the DVD will hold less files, hence, not much of a gain.

    Is there a way to burn non-standard video to a DVD disc? An (X)DVD if you will. I would prefer to use NERO if at all possible.
